The existing concrete patio no longer met the homeowners’ needs. They wanted a backyard suited for regular use: shade during the day, a deck that could handle daily wear without ongoing maintenance, and lighting sufficient for evening use.

The scope covered three components – a custom pergola, a Trex composite deck, and an integrated lighting system. Since all three were installed as part of a single project, the layout was planned as a whole from the outset. Pergola placement, deck framing, and lighting positions were determined before construction began, ensuring a finished result without visible modifications or add-ons.

The pergola and deck could not be treated as independent installations. Pergola footings and post locations had to be finalized first, as they determined the deck’s layout. Once that framing was set, the Trex decking could be installed around it without later adjustment.

Lighting required similar advance planning. Wiring needed to be routed and fixture locations marked before the deck boards were installed, allowing the electrical work to be concealed beneath the finished surface. Addressing this early prevented the need to remove decking afterward to access wiring.

The pergola’s spacing also required careful consideration. The design needed to provide meaningful shade during peak summer heat while keeping the backyard from feeling enclosed. The final spacing achieves that balance, offering sun protection while preserving natural light.

OUR SOLUTION

The pergola and deck were designed and built as a single structure rather than as separate additions. Framing was positioned per the deck layout to ensure proper alignment, with spacing calculated to minimize direct sun exposure while maintaining an open feel.

Trex composite decking was selected for its durability and low maintenance requirements, both of which are well suited to the demands of Sacramento-area weather. Unlike traditional wood, it does not require periodic staining and is resistant to splintering, fading, and warping.

The lighting system was planned in tandem with the deck design. Wiring was installed prior to the final decking stage, allowing fixtures to be fully integrated into the finished surface with no exposed conduit or later additions.

Construction began with the pergola framing. Posts and beams were set according to the planned deck layout, ensuring proper alignment between the two structures from the start. Spacing was calibrated to provide shade during peak sun hours while allowing natural light into the yard.

With the framing complete, installation of the Trex composite deck followed. This material was selected for its ability to withstand daily use and consistent sun exposure without the maintenance associated with traditional wood decking.

Prior to installing the final deck boards, the lighting system was completed, with fixtures positioned for optimal coverage across the deck area. Installing the wiring during construction kept the electrical components fully concealed, with no visible conduit or fixtures added after the fact.

Prior to the renovation, the backyard consisted of an open patio with an aging deck surface and no shade structure. The space was difficult to use during peak daytime heat and offered no lighting for evening use.

The completed backyard now includes a custom pergola, a Trex composite deck, and an integrated lighting system. The updated space provides daytime shade, a durable and low-maintenance surface, and functional lighting for evening use.

What was previously an underutilized portion of the property is now a functional extension of the home, supporting outdoor dining, gatherings, and everyday use.
